Dante Gonzalez is a seasoned sports writer and commentator fluent in both English and Spanish. Before joining World Soccer Talk in October 2024, he contributed to sports event coverage on the Fut & Gol YouTube channel. His ability to analyze live events with meticulous attention to detail keeps audiences engaged, making him a valuable member of any team. In addition to his contributions as a commentator, Dante has also worked as a copywriter for Bolavip US and the marketing agency Agencia Ninja, adding depth to his communications industry experience.

education

Dante graduated from the Circulo de Periodistas Deportivos (CPD) in Buenos Aires, Argentina, where he earned a Bachelor’s degree in Sports Journalism. This educational background has equipped him with a solid foundation in sports media and reporting.

interests

Dante's interests span a variety of sports, including soccer, tennis, NBA, and NFL. His comprehensive understanding of these sports is evident in his analysis, offering valuable insights to his audience.
